Question:
what changes would need to be done to make 199-5 to work instead of 199-1 roadmaster base plate?
asked by: Jim
Expert Reply:
The Roadmaster # 199-5 base plate kit is a fit for the 2003-2006 Tahoe only. It wouldn't fit a 2002, nor can I recommend you make any alterations to the vehicle or to a base plate kit so it'll fit a vehicle it isn't intended for.
Depending on how it's equipped, a Tahoe can weigh as much a 5500-6000 lbs, think about what could happen (not to mention the legal liability you'd be exposed to) if the altered base plate failed.
Honestly, the best and safest practice would be to use the correct base plate for your 2002 Tahoe, the Roadmaster # 199-1.
